Transaction 27c21b6dda680278c3049d749e5d1b40fddf547eedc2f29f5a58c45962012fcd
1 Input
1 Output
-
27c21b6dda680278c3049d749e5d1b40fddf547eedc2f29f5a58c45962012fcd:0
- value
- 15870257
- script pubkey
- OP_0 OP_PUSHBYTES_20 5b362148bad00e88739d09f76660bfea348a302b
- address
- bc1qtvmzzj966q8gsuuap8mkvc9lag6g5vptmymqpf